Annually, the Department of Housing and Urban Development (HUD) releases income guidelines that affect how federal grant funds can be used. Typically, depending on the grant type and activity, funds can only be used to assist those that are at/below the average median income by a certain percentage.

WebThere are a couple scenarios to consider for student income eligibility in LIHTC housing. If an applicant does not receive Section 8 assistance, all forms of education financial assistance are excluded from annual income (e.g., grants, scholarships, entitlements, financial aid packages, work-study programs, etc.).
